Assists in interviewing and selecting staff for patient care unit.Works with Manager in providing leadership and direction in accordance with organizational departmental goals and objectives.Provides for professional growth and development of staff. Assists Department Manager in establishing a climate conducive to meeting educational needs and efforts of the unit. Tracks compliance of assigned staff with mandatory meetings, in-services and tests. Oversees and coordinates orientation of new staff. Acts as preceptor when needed. Conducts unit meetings on a regular basis according to unit standards.Participates in completion of performance evaluation of staff. Assists Manager in counseling employees, developing staff and, as appropriate, utilizing disciplinary process.Supervises professional and/or technical unit staff and student nurses on shift. Determines staffing mix and amount based on budgeted hours and patient acuity. Assigns duties based on patient unit needs and individual expertise of staff members. Responsible for tracking assigned staff attendance and tardiness in accordance with attendance standards.Responsible for creating staffing schedules and approving staff requests for time off and ensuring appropriate unit staffing coverage.Collaborates with ancillary support services to provide a safe, comfortable, clean and secure environment for patients, staff and visitors.Assists in maintaining budgetary limits in both operating expense and FTE by utilizing limited resources appropriately. Responsible for meeting staffing standards on assigned unit/shift.Oversees maintenance of supplies necessary for providing emergency and routine nursing care.Promotes open communication and continuity of care between shifts, floors, physicians and departments through verbal reports, charting, patient care plans and assisting with transfers. Willingly accepts assignments and demonstrates flexibility in working different areas as needed.Adheres to and provides assistance in orientation to and practice of emergency procedures, fire drills, evacuation procedures, and internal/external disaster plans.Provides input in formulating patient care policy and procedures and standards of care for patient care services.Participates in unit''s Performance Improvement plan to improve organizational performance.Evaluates patient care through assessment, planning, intervention, re-evaluation, written documentation, observation and comparison to established standards. Organizes patient care and ensures continuity of care based upon knowledge of patient needs. Assures patient and significant others participation in plan of care including teaching and discharge plans. Demonstrates effective interpersonal skills appropriate to the age, type and development level of patients.Administers nursing care to patients, as needed, to maintain clinical skills, assess particular patient requirements and support staff. Sets priorities and assures the completion of care through documentation for all assigned patients/duties within shift.Assumes role of patient advocate respecting guidelines found in Patient Bill of Rights. Communicates with patient, significant others and health professionals regarding care to patient. Maintains confidentiality of patient record and patient, physician, staff, or other healthcare provider information, whether verbal or written.Serves as clinical resource person and participates in assessing patient/family status to plan patient''s care. Assures patient and significant others participation in plan of care, including discharge planning.Participates in and provides direction for teaching of patients and significant others.Cooperates with clinical instructors in planning, implementing and evaluating students'' clinical experience.Assumes responsibility for own personal continuing education and developmental needs; attends meetings, workshops and conventions to enrich personal knowledge, growth and skill in providing clinical care. Completes mandatory educational requirements in time specified.Serves on committees in patient care/nursing, hospital-wide or professional nursing organizations.EDUCATION EXPERIENCE AND TRAINING: Current licensure as a Registered Nurse in the State of Indiana. BSN required. Two years experience in Med/Surg nursing or related acute care nursing department required. First line management experience preferred. Must maintain current CPR and ACLS certification.
